Output 30570cbfd75b156ede966ecd3a6f2130e1fb0265e9d69a66b22c4e0a77f601e2:93

value
784468
script pubkey
OP_0 OP_PUSHBYTES_20 2c322052202c68ca2a873463b99396a41b18b921
address
bc1q9sezq53q935v5258x33mnyuk5sd33wfpuha8v0
transaction
30570cbfd75b156ede966ecd3a6f2130e1fb0265e9d69a66b22c4e0a77f601e2